In selecting chemical cleaning solutions for dental prostheses, compatibility between them and the type of denture base materials must be considered to avoid adverse effects on the hardness of the acrylic resin in different curing systems. This study aimed to compare the effect of different disinfectant and denture cleanser on the surface hardness of the light and heat cured acrylic resin materials. Eighty specimens are made from two different denture base materials. Forty specimens are made of light cured acrylic and forty specimens are made of heat cured acrylic resin. Each material is subdivided into four subgroups according to the type of the disinfectant (0.12% chlorhexidine digluconate, 0.5% sodium hypochlorite), the denture cleansers (Corega) and compared to the distilled water as control group. The surface hardness test is measured for each specimen to show the effect of each chemical cleaning solution on the light and heat cured denture base hardness. The results of the present study showed non significant differences in the surface hardness comparing between the two curing systems light and heat cured acrylic resin. Also there are non significant differences in the surface hardness when different disinfectant and denture cleansers have been used in comparison to the distilled water. It was concluded from this study that the hardness of acrylic materials is not affected by immersion in any type of disinfectant and denture cleanser as well as it is found that there is no different in the hardness of the light cured when compared to the heat cured acrylic denture base.
